化学实验
时间限制:1秒 内存限制:256M
【题目描述】
小张是一位出色的化学研究员。今日,他正致力于研制一种化学药物,用以纠正他糟糕的嗓音。小张给这次研究起的代号是“OI”。经过两个星期的寻找,小张已经采集到若干化学原料,现在,他要对每种原料进行精密分析,以确定有效成分的含量。每种原料的分析都必须经过连两个步骤:首先让原料接受一定时间的放射实验,然后进行一定时间的加热实验。这两个实验都必须在特定的精密且昂贵的仪器内进行。
现在的问题是,由于经费问题,小张的实验室里只有一台放射实验仪器和一台加热实验仪器,换句话说,同一时间内最多只能做一个放射实验和一个加热实验。小张已经确定好了 N 种原料的实验顺序,并知道了每种原料需要的放射实验时间a[i]和加热时间b[i],请你帮助他计算出完成所有实验需要的时间。注意:一种原料进行完放射实验后,如果加热实验仪器空闲,可立即可以对该产品进行加热实验,即放射实验结束时刻就是该原料加热的开始时刻,中间没有耽搁时间。
【输入格式】
第一行一个整数 \(N\),表示有 \(N\) 种化学原料;
第二行有 \(N\) 个整数,第 \(i\) 个整数表示第 \(i\) 种化学原料进行放射实验需要的时间a[i];
第三行有 \(N\) 个整数,第 \(i\) 个整数表示第 \(i\) 种化学原料进行加热实验需要的时间b[i]。
【输出格式】
仅一行,包含一个整数, 表示按输入顺序进行实验,完成所有化学原料实验的时间。
【输入输出样例】
Input
5
3 4 5 2 5
5 2 3 5 2
Output
22
【数据限制】
对于 \(100\%\) 的数据,\(1≤n≤1000\),\(1≤a[i],b[i] ≤1000000000\)
【来源】
Mr.he